[QUOTE="technoweary, post: 1302877, member: 153083"] Hey CyberSimian you nailed it! Looks like the secret is:- After EPG Collector has Run and provided the TVGuide.xml Open MediaPortal - TV Server Configuration "Force Import" on the Plugins/Xmltv/General dialogue, (ignore the status) Go to the Mappings dialogue and Load/Refresh and Save a Group - (It does not appear to matter which group but as long as you see the channels you want you are golden) After Save the TV Server Configuration must be re-cycled When it has re-started "Force Import" on the Plugins/Xmltv/General dialogue and after a while the status changes and [B]shows programs imported[/B] Jump up and shout expletives and phrases like "At Last" and "I don't believe it!" Calm down and continue with the set up, smile at the people who think you have just lost your marbles You can then return to mappings, load the group you are using and sort out the correct channel identifications in the mappings, (e.g. in South East ITV1 is channel 21015 for correct guide data) I do not know how I managed to get it to work the first time all those years ago, must have been a fluke that I saved the initial channel names and ignored the status that showed no programme data. It is the initial start that caught me out by not importing the programme data, so I did not bother to save the mapping, and I ended up going around in circles. I guess the failsafe method would be to collect All Channels with EPG Collector and work on the "All Channels" Group and do the Re-Cycle of the TV Server Configuration before setting up the actual guide group to be used. The only downside is that with FreeSat it takes ages to collect and process all the channels It's so easy when you know how:rolleyes: Thank you for your help, I can now sleep p.s. The reason I took so long getting back was that there is a problem in the latest EPG Collector V040332 install, (Picture attached) and it took me ages faffing around trying to fix it until I saw a reddit discussion about it with recommendation to use V040331, then everything went well [/QUOTE]
